Teacher Raises Come With a Cost | Durham News
from Durham News Today | 2 Min News | The Daily News Now!
Wake County schools are scrambling to cover a surprise $17 million budget gap after the state approved bigger-than-expected teacher raises and bonuses — forcing administrators to slash over $18 million in cuts, including eliminating a local teacher pay supplement. While individual impacts may seem small, the loss of promised local funding stings for educators already battling rising costs. The school board must vote by August 18th to finalize the plan, which also includes tapping into reserves, shifting spending, and cutting charter school contributions — all to ensure teachers get their raises and bonuses by September.
